優(yōu)化函數(shù)解析式方法 優(yōu)化函數(shù)定義
優(yōu)化函數(shù)解析式方法通常涉及以下步驟:
確定目標(biāo)函數(shù):首先需要明確你希望優(yōu)化的目標(biāo)函數(shù)。這可以是最小化、最大化或某種特定形式的函數(shù)。
定義約束條件:在優(yōu)化問題中,通常會有一組限制條件,這些條件定義了變量的取值范圍。例如,你可能有一個線性規(guī)劃問題,其中變量x和y的取值范圍是[0, 1]。
選擇優(yōu)化算法:有多種優(yōu)化算法可供選擇,如梯度下降法、牛頓法、擬牛頓法等。選擇合適的算法取決于問題的復(fù)雜性和數(shù)據(jù)的性質(zhì)。
計算梯度:對于可導(dǎo)的目標(biāo)函數(shù),你需要計算目標(biāo)函數(shù)的梯度。梯度是一個向量,表示函數(shù)在某一點的偏導(dǎo)數(shù)。
更新參數(shù):根據(jù)梯度和初始參數(shù)值,使用優(yōu)化算法更新參數(shù)值。這個過程可能會迭代多次,直到達到所需的精度或滿足其他停止條件。
驗證結(jié)果:在優(yōu)化過程中,可能需要對結(jié)果進行驗證,以確保優(yōu)化過程的正確性。這可能包括檢查解是否滿足所有約束條件,或者比較優(yōu)化前后的性能指標(biāo)。
分析結(jié)果:最后,你可以分析優(yōu)化后的結(jié)果,以了解如何改進模型或算法。這可能包括比較不同參數(shù)設(shè)置的效果,或者研究不同算法的性能差異。
優(yōu)化函數(shù)解析式方法是一個迭代的過程,需要不斷調(diào)整參數(shù)和算法以獲得最佳結(jié)果。
本文內(nèi)容根據(jù)網(wǎng)絡(luò)資料整理,出于傳遞更多信息之目的,不代表金鑰匙跨境贊同其觀點和立場。
轉(zhuǎn)載請注明,如有侵權(quán),聯(lián)系刪除。